位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el数据 > 文章详情

excel无法保存xml数据

作者:excel百科网
|
51人看过
发布时间:2026-01-11 12:13:07
标签:
Excel无法保存XML数据的深度解析与解决方案在日常办公和数据处理中,Excel作为一款广泛使用的电子表格工具,能够处理大量数据并生成各种格式文件。然而,在某些特定场景下,Excel无法保存XML数据,这不仅影响了数据的格式转换,也
excel无法保存xml数据
Excel无法保存XML数据的深度解析与解决方案
在日常办公和数据处理中,Excel作为一款广泛使用的电子表格工具,能够处理大量数据并生成各种格式文件。然而,在某些特定场景下,Excel无法保存XML数据,这不仅影响了数据的格式转换,也限制了数据的进一步处理和分析。本文将深入探讨Excel无法保存XML数据的原因、影响以及解决方法,帮助用户更好地理解和应对这一问题。
一、Excel无法保存XML数据的背景与常见原因
XML(eXtensible Markup Language)是一种用于存储和传输结构化数据的标记语言,广泛应用于数据交换、数据存储和配置文件等场景。Excel作为一种基于二进制格式的表格工具,其数据存储和保存机制与XML存在本质差异。
1.1 Excel与XML的数据结构差异
Excel文件本质上是二进制文件,其数据存储方式基于行和列的组合,而XML则是基于标签和属性的结构化数据。因此,Excel在保存数据时,主要以二进制形式存储数据,而非XML格式。
1.2 Excel无法直接保存XML的限制
Excel本身并不支持XML格式的文件保存,这是其设计和功能限制之一。Excel的保存选项中,通常只支持常见的文件格式,如.xlsx、.csv、.txt等。XML格式的文件需要额外的工具或插件才能进行保存。
1.3 XML保存的依赖条件
要保存XML格式的文件,用户需要使用支持XML的工具,如XML Editor、XML Saver、或第三方软件,如Notepad++、XMLStarlet等。此外,Excel中保存XML数据前,还需要确保数据格式符合XML的结构要求,例如字段命名、数据类型、标签嵌套等。
二、Excel无法保存XML数据的实际影响
Excel无法保存XML数据,对用户的工作造成多方面的影响,尤其在数据处理和数据转换方面。
2.1 数据格式转换受限
如果用户需要将Excel中的数据转换为XML格式,Excel本身无法直接完成这一操作。用户必须借助第三方工具或使用VBA(Visual Basic for Applications)脚本,才能完成XML数据的生成和保存。
2.2 数据存储方式受限
Excel的存储方式与XML不同,Excel文件在保存时,数据以二进制格式存储,而XML文件则以结构化文本方式存储。因此,Excel无法直接保存XML格式的数据,必须通过其他方式实现。
2.3 数据可视化与分析受限
在数据可视化和分析过程中,XML格式的文件可以用于构建复杂的报表和数据模型。然而,Excel无法直接保存XML文件,用户需要借助其他工具进行处理,这在一定程度上限制了数据的利用。
三、Excel无法保存XML数据的解决方案
针对Excel无法保存XML数据的问题,用户可以采取多种解决方案,包括使用第三方工具、使用VBA脚本,以及数据转换工具等。
3.1 使用第三方工具保存XML文件
Excel本身不支持XML格式,但第三方工具可以实现这一功能。例如:
- XML Editor:一款支持XML编辑和保存的软件,用户可以将Excel数据导出为XML格式。
- XML Saver:支持Excel数据导出为XML格式的工具。
- Notepad++:虽然Notepad++本身不支持XML保存,但可以通过插件(如XML Export)实现Excel数据转换为XML。
3.2 使用VBA脚本实现XML保存
对于熟悉VBA的用户,可以通过编写脚本实现Excel数据到XML的转换。VBA脚本可以读取Excel中的数据,然后将其写入XML文件中。这种方法虽然较为复杂,但能实现更灵活的数据处理。
3.3 使用数据转换工具
一些数据转换工具,如 Power BIPython的pandas库Excel的“数据工具” 等,均可实现Excel数据到XML的转换。这些工具提供了友好的界面和丰富的功能,适合不同层次的用户使用。
四、Excel无法保存XML数据的处理技巧
除了上述方法,用户还可以通过一些技巧来处理Excel无法保存XML数据的问题,提升工作效率。
4.1 前处理数据以满足XML要求
在保存XML文件之前,用户需要确保数据符合XML的结构要求。例如:
- 数据字段名称应符合XML标签命名规范。
- 数据类型应统一,如整数、文本、日期等。
- 数据需要合理嵌套,避免标签层级过深或过浅。
4.2 使用Excel的“数据工具”功能
Excel的“数据工具”功能提供了多种数据处理选项,包括“数据透视表”、“数据导入”、“数据透视表”等,可以辅助用户完成数据整理和转换。
4.3 导出为CSV或JSON格式
如果用户需要将Excel数据转换为其他格式,可以先将其导出为CSV或JSON格式,再通过第三方工具转换为XML格式。这种方法虽然不如直接保存XML方便,但可以实现数据的灵活转换。
五、总结与展望
Excel无法保存XML数据,是由于其数据存储方式与XML格式的差异所导致的。用户在处理数据时,需要根据具体需求选择合适的工具和方法。无论是使用第三方工具、VBA脚本,还是数据转换工具,都可以实现Excel数据到XML的转换。
随着数据处理工具的不断进步,Excel在数据格式转换方面的功能也在逐步完善。未来,随着技术的发展,Excel可能支持更丰富的数据格式,包括XML,这将大大提升数据处理的灵活性和效率。
六、
Excel无法保存XML数据,虽然是一种局限,但也促使用户更加注重数据的格式转换和处理。通过合理选择工具、方法和技巧,用户可以在Excel中实现数据的灵活处理,满足工作的多样化需求。无论是日常办公还是复杂的数据分析,Excel的灵活性和易用性始终是其核心优势。
推荐文章
相关文章
推荐URL
excel数据多次分级显示:技巧与实践Excel 是一款功能强大的电子表格工具,广泛应用于数据分析、财务处理、市场调研等多个领域。在实际操作中,数据往往具有多层级、多维度的特性,因此对数据进行有效的分级显示,是提升数据可读性、分析效率
2026-01-11 12:12:40
69人看过
Excel 不开文件更新数据的深层原因与解决方案在日常工作中,Excel 已经成为数据处理和分析的重要工具。然而,很多人在使用 Excel 时会遇到一个令人困扰的问题:Excel 不开文件更新数据。这个问题看似简单,实则背后涉
2026-01-11 12:04:55
163人看过
Excel数据模糊查询匹配:从基础到进阶的实战指南在数据处理中,Excel 是一个不可或缺的工具。尤其是在处理大量数据时,数据的准确性和效率变得尤为关键。而“模糊查询匹配”这一功能,正是Excel在数据检索与处理中的一大亮点。它能够帮
2026-01-11 12:04:30
379人看过
Excel 中相同数据计算汇总:从基础到进阶的实用指南在 Excel 中,数据汇总与计算是数据处理的核心环节。无论是日常办公还是数据分析,都离不开对数据的整理、筛选和统计。本文将围绕“Excel相同数据计算汇总”展开,从基础操作到高级
2026-01-11 12:03:13
399人看过
热门推荐
热门专题:
资讯中心: